Ben Affleck has opted to cede his ownership in the $60 million mansion he co-purchased with Jennifer Lopez, transferring his share to his ex-wife. The couple had placed the expansive property on the market in 2024, seeking to divest themselves of the asset post-divorce. Despite significant price reductions from the initial $68 million asking price down to $52 million, the mansion failed to attract any offers.
Sources indicate Affleck's decision to transfer his half of the property was a free relinquishment, aimed at completely severing ties with the encumbrance. This move follows closely on the heels of a lucrative $600 million sale of his AI company, InterPositive, to Netflix last month. Consequently, the financial impact of forfeiting his share of the mansion is minimal for Affleck.
